Where it is

Introduced · Sep 29, 2025

House

Referred to committee (Children and Human Services) · Oct 1, 2025

House

Reported - Substitute (Children and Human Services) · Nov 19, 2025

House

Passed · Feb 18, 2026

House

Introduced · Feb 23, 2026

Senate

Referred to committee (General Government) · Mar 4, 2026

Senate

Concurred in Senate amendments · Jun 10, 2026

House

The question being, Shall the amendments be concurred in? · Jun 10, 2026

House

Reported - Substitute (General Government) · Jun 10, 2026

Senate

Passed · Jun 10, 2026

Senate

Message Read · Jun 10, 2026

House

Sent To The Governor · Jun 12, 2026
Veto receipt · Jun 25, 2026

House
